    I've got a good garage sale score... my 210cm K2 TNC Comps. The thing is, they were mine to begin with. I used to manage a ski shop in the late 90's and we sold used/consignment gear along with new stuff. I hadn't used my TNC's in a while and wanted some new gear, so I sold them for like 50 bucks to some dude that I knew probably didn't need that much ski. But he was trying to impress his wife or something, so he bought them. About 4 years later, the wife and I were at a garage sale a few streets over and I saw this guy had some skis. There they were, my old TNC's. And he was selling them for $5. I knew right away they were mine - same bindings, and a sticker right were I had left it. They looked like they hadn't even been skied on since I sold them. He obviously didn't know who I was, and was talking them up to me as an awesome ski (basically giving me the same pitch I gave him when I talked him into buying them for $50.) I acted like I didn't know much about them and got him to throw in a pair of poles with the skis for the $5. They are now back in my garage, and I basically made $45 for letting him store them in his garage for a few years.
